Data Controller

Data Controller means the natural or legal person who (either alone or jointly or in common with other persons) determines the purposes for which and the manner in which any personal information are, or are to be, processed.

Data Processor

Data Processor means any natural or legal person who processes the data on behalf of the Data Controller.

Data Subject

Data Subject is any living individual who is using our Service and is the subject of Personal Data.

4. Legal basis for collecting and processing personal data

Springworks legal basis for collecting and using the personal data described in this Data Protection Policy depends on the personal data we collect and the specific context in which we collect the information:

Springworks needs to perform a contract with you
You have given Springworks permission to do so
Processing your personal data is in Springworks legitimate interests
Springworks needs to comply with the law

6. Data protection rights

If you are a resident of the European Economic Area (EEA), you have certain data protection rights. If you wish to be informed what personal data we hold about you and if you want it to be removed from our systems, please contact us.

In certain circumstances, you have the following data protection rights:

The right to access, update or to delete the information we have on you
The right of rectification
The right to object
The right of restriction
The right to data portability
The right to withdraw consent
